Ronaldo and Georgina Quietly Married in Cascais; Prenup Confirms Separation of Property

Portuguese registry records show a prenuptial agreement was signed to keep each spouse’s assets legally separate to protect their individual holdings.

Overview

  • The couple held a private civil ceremony in Cascais attended only by their five children and four witnesses and registered on August 11, 2026.
  • Portuguese civil registry documents report the two signed a prenuptial agreement on August 10, 2026 selecting a separation-of-property regime.
  • The marriage act names the four witnesses as Miguel Paixão, Ivana Rodríguez, José Rodríguez Sangil and Mónica González Martínez.
  • Some outlets have reported detailed financial terms in the prenup, including a reported €100,000 monthly pension and transfer of a Madrid mansion, but those specific provisions have not been independently published and remain unverified.
  • After the wedding the player returned to Al-Nassr preseason training in Saudi Arabia where teammates and coach publicly acknowledged him, and Ronaldo disputed some media accounts about family tensions.
